About Raghothama Chaerkady
Raghothama Chaerkady is a scholar working on Molecular Biology, Spectroscopy, Cancer Research, Oncology and Radiology, Nuclear Medicine and Imaging, having authored 91 papers that have together received 3.7k indexed citations. Recurring topics across this work include Advanced Proteomics Techniques and Applications (27 papers), Mass Spectrometry Techniques and Applications (11 papers), Glycosylation and Glycoproteins Research (8 papers), Cell Adhesion Molecules Research (8 papers), Ubiquitin and proteasome pathways (7 papers), Viral Infectious Diseases and Gene Expression in Insects (7 papers), Monoclonal and Polyclonal Antibodies Research (6 papers) and Metabolomics and Mass Spectrometry Studies (6 papers). The work is most often cited by research in Spectroscopy (660 citations), Molecular Biology (2.2k citations), Cancer Research (407 citations), Immunology (359 citations) and Immunology and Allergy (99 citations). Raghothama Chaerkady has collaborated with scholars based in United States, India and Germany. Frequent co-authors include Akhilesh Pandey, Santosh Renuse, Robert N. Cole, Patrick G. Shaw, Arivusudar Marimuthu, Nancy E. Davidson, Kumaran Kandasamy, Thomas W. Kensler, Kala Visvanathan and Nandini A. Sahasrabuddhe. Their work appears in journals such as Journal of Proteome Research, PROTEOMICS, Journal of Proteomics, Clinical Proteomics and PROTEOMICS - CLINICAL APPLICATIONS.
